Overview: Salary details based on experience: $33 / hr - $42 / hr Job Status/Type: Full-time, year-round Position Level: Entry to Mid-Level Shift/Schedule Requirements: Ability to work various shifts and days including nights, weekends and holiday periods to meet business needs. Under occasional supervision, installs, maintains and repairs sound systems and other electrical components throughout the Park. Provides technical assistance in general electronic maintenance as necessary. Reports to the Technical Services Foreperson. Responsibilities: * Install, repair, and/or maintain all the electronic and communications systems and equipment, including alarm systems, surveillance systems, games control systems, variable frequency drives, soft starters, programmable logic controls, inverters, fiber optics, telephone systems, LAN network, and audio/visual/projection systems. * Inspects, installs, replaces, and repairs common lights, light fixtures, electrical outlets, specialty lighting, and sound. * Maintains the park's background music and public address systems. * Prepares and/or processes maintenance records and reports, various logs, purchase orders, fire, and safety reports. * Interacts with and communicates with various groups and individuals, such as the immediate supervisor, other Park managers and staff, co-workers, guests, vendors, contractors, inspectors, etc. * Provides guest service according to Six Flags standards when serving the guest, including initiating guest interactions, answering questions, and giving directions. * Maintains cleanliness and safety in assigned work area and performs all duties in compliance with Six Flags safety guidelines and requirements and reports all unsafe or unusual conditions to supervisor. * Performs other duties as assigned Qualifications: * High school diploma, GED or equivalent. Vocational training preferred. * Comfortable working at heights up to 250 ft. * Must have at least 3 years knowledge of electrical systems. * Must have a basic understanding of electronics circuit of design installation and maintenance components related to the electrical field. * Must possess good communication skills, both oral and written.
